Our major research interest is the genetic basis of musculoskeletal diseases affecting children, including clubfoot and scoliosis. We utilize genome wide linkage analysis to identify disease loci in large families, and then employ association analysis to identify genetic susceptibility factors. Animal models of congenital limb anomalies are also being developed based on the discovery of genes involved in human disease. Additional areas of interest are in the genetics of epilepsy, sleepwalking, and multiple sclerosis.
